Understanding Junk Volume in Workouts
Junk volume refers to performing exercises that do not contribute significantly to muscle growth while exerting unnecessary energy or effort. The threshold for what constitutes junk volume varies among individuals, and it's essential to distinguish between low-quality volume and effective training. Research suggests that while training closer to failure may produce better results, even lower-intensity efforts can still yield some muscle growth benefits. Evaluating the amount of effective volume for each individual allows for a more tailored and efficient workout strategy.
Finding the Sweet Spot in Training Volume
Finding the optimal balance of training volume is crucial for maximizing muscle growth while preventing burnout or injury. Individual responses to volume differ, and some may thrive on higher sets with lower intensity, while others achieve better results training closer to failure with fewer sets. Experimentation and self-awareness are vital in determining the ideal volume range, taking into consideration recovery times and the intensity of previous workouts. Ultimately, establishing a routine that aligns with personal preferences and capacities can lead to greater success in achieving fitness goals.
Innovations in Muscle Growth Techniques
Recent studies suggest that training at longer muscle lengths can enhance hypertrophy compared to traditional full range of motion techniques. Evidence indicates that exercises focusing on lengthened positions can promote superior gains, as seen in various muscle groups such as calves, quads, and biceps. Incorporating strategies like lengthened partials can provide a fresh perspective on effective exercise selection. The integration of these techniques into training regimens can offer substantial benefits, even for seasoned athletes.
